Swnygwy - the Sound of the Wye is a 1980s built detached family home. Only one bedroom is available for guests. The house lies 200 metres from the beautiful River Wye.
Rob is a retired teacher who runs guided tours and walks throughout the Brecon Beacons, Mid Wales and Herefordshire.
Boughrood is a lovely riverside village that lies close to the market towns of Hay-on-Wye, Brecon and Builth Wells. The Wye Valley Walk and National Cycle Way 8 pass through the village.
